Abstract: Atomized steel slag aggregate is produced by new technology in steel making process. It exhibits an improved resistance to chemical and physical deterioration and hence is maintained at its original stable state. The shape of atomized steel slag aggregate is sphere, and maximum size is 5mm. From the aggregate tests, atomized steel slag aggregate is suitable for concrete. Unfortunately, atomized steel slag aggregate has high specific gravity in compare with sand. Therefore, self compacting concrete incorporating atomized steel slag aggregate must be different in fresh and hardened concrete to conventional self compacting concrete. First the fresh self compacting concrete incorporating atomized steel slag aggregate is compared with conventional self compacting concrete. The slump flow, slump flow time at 500mm, V funnel time and U box test are conducted. Then the strength of self compacting concrete incorporating atomized steel slag aggregate is compared with the conventional self compacting concrete. The self compacting concrete with and without atomized steel slag aggregate are all much the same in the fresh and hardened properties..
